Understanding Double Glazing
Double glazing consists of two panes of glass separated by an area filled with inert gas, generally argon or krypton. This design develops a thermal barrier that helps to trap heat within the home, considerably improving energy performance.

The expense of double glazing installation can vary considerably based on factors such as the kind of glass, frame product, and the size of windows. Here's a breakdown:
FactorApproximated Cost per WindowStandard Double Glazing₤ 300 - ₤ 1,000Low-E Glass₤ 350 - ₤ 1,200Triple Glazing₤ 600 - ₤ 1,500Frame TypesuPVC₤ 300 - ₤ 800Wood₤ 600 - ₤ 1,200Aluminum₤ 500 - ₤ 1,200Installation Process

The length of time does double glazing last?
Double-glazed windows can last between 20 to 35 years, depending on the quality of installation and materials utilized.
2. Will double glazing decrease my energy expenses?
Yes, double glazing can substantially lower energy expenses, particularly in older homes with single-pane windows.
3. Is double glazing appropriate for all climates?
While double glazing is reliable in many environments, property owners in very hot areas may choose solar control glass or low-E finishes for extra sun resistance.
